Abstract

In this study the symmetry groups of two-dimensional elastodynamics problems in nonlocal elasticity are identified and classified. The determining equations are found, and then the differential equations are obtained that include the kernel function and the independent term. The symmetry group classification is determined by using these differential equations and solutions of the determining equations.
